Snapchat is bulking up its ad features again, and for fashion brands, the latest updates could lead to greater conversion on the platform.
Snapchat’s parent company, Snap Inc., announced Wednesday that it would be adding deep linking and autofill for lead generation forms to the photo and video sharing app, meaning that users can view an ad landing page without leaving Snapchat, and fill out personal information for mailing lists and offers with one tap.
